Holiday baking is over, and I got to try out my fantastic package from If You Care! I was lucky enough to be sent unbleached parchment baking paper, recycled aluminum foil, sponge clothes, baking cups and sandwich bags + an If You Care t-shirt.
The aluminum foil was most used over the holidays: we wrapped our turkey in it to bake and covered numerous dishes with it. This aluminum foil uses 95% less energy to produce and the aluminum foil and cardboard packaging can both be recycled…and it works surprisingly well. It does seem a little thinner than some more traditional aluminum foil but holds up very well and did its job perfectly for our Christmas baking! It made me feel good to be using something that is so good for the environment!
The paper snack and sandwich bags were perfect to send goodies home with family. It has a natural barrier that prevents fats and greases from penetrating the surfaces. This is so much better than the traditional sandwich bag because it is not plastic and does not stick around in a landfill forever. I am thrilled to have plenty left over to send my son sandwiches to school.
I did not know that some parchment papers contain Quilon which contains heavy metals that could potentially be harmful to us. After learning this, I am stoked to use the If You Care Parchment paper. It is unbleached and uses natural silicone instead of Quilon, which sounds much safer. It works very well too, and leaves nothing to be desired out of this great product. Because it is unbleached that means that no chlorine is dumped into our rivers and streams.
The sponge clothes are wonderful! These can be used just like paper towels except they can be reused and washed and used over and over again. Just one cloth can be used to replace up to 15 rolls of paper towels. They are very durable and absorbent. Not only is this good for the environment, it saves YOU money!!
